Vintage Afghan Velvet Waistcoat - Toni (10, XS) Faith_&_Culture By choosing this itemThis style of waistcoat is associated with the nomadic Kuchi and Pashtun people of Afghanistan and were worn by everyone regardless of wealth, and depending on the design and fabrics, they were worn as anything from everyday wear to wedding attire.
